Resolving Paper Jams

Paper jams are one of the most common issues users face with any printer. If you encounter a paper jam while using your Epson WF 3820, refer to the manual’s section on clearing jams. Typically, you’ll need to turn off the printer first before carefully removing any jammed sheets from both the front and rear paper trays. Always ensure that you are loading compatible paper types into the trays to avoid future jams.

Improving Print Quality

Print quality issues can arise due to various factors including low ink levels or clogged print heads. To address these problems, refer back to your user manual where you’ll find guidance on running maintenance tasks such as cleaning print heads or aligning cartridges. Regularly checking ink levels through both the printer display and software will help prevent unexpected quality degradation during printing.
